A. True or false -

1. Forest soils have more organic matter than prairie soils because trees have more biomass than grasses do, and forests are more productive ecosystems than prairies.

2. Forest soils have LESS organic matter than prairie soils, because trees deposit organic matter mainly on the soil surface, whereas grasses have deep roots that die and get recycled deep in the soil profile.

B. True or False - As long as a soil has a bulk density value below 1.6 g/cm3 it will generally have good aeration properties.

C. True or False - As a soil is compacted, its particle density increases.

D. True or False - Platy soil structure is typically found in well-aggregated topsoils.

Answers

A. False - Forest soils do not necessarily have more organic matter than prairie soils solely because trees have more biomass than grasses. While forests can be productive ecosystems, the amount of organic matter.

in soils depends on various factors such as decomposition rates, nutrient cycling, and management practices.

False - Forest soils do not necessarily have less organic matter than prairie soils. The deposition of organic matter and its distribution within the soil profile can vary in both forest and prairie ecosystems.

While trees may deposit organic matter on the soil surface, grasses with deep roots can also contribute to organic matter accumulation deep in the soil profile through root turnover and decomposition.

B. False - While a bulk density value below 1.6 g/cm3 is an indicator of good aeration properties, it does not guarantee it. Other factors such as soil structure, pore size distribution, and compaction can affect soil aeration.

A lower bulk density generally indicates better pore space and air movement, but it is not the sole determinant of good aeration.

C. False - As a soil is compacted, its particle density remains the same or may slightly decrease. Compaction refers to the reduction of pore space in the soil, which increases bulk density and decreases porosity.

Particle density, which represents the mass of solid particles per unit volume, is not directly affected by compaction.

D. False - Platy soil structure is typically associated with poor soil aggregation. Platy structure is characterized by thin, horizontal layers or plates that restrict water infiltration and root penetration.

Well-aggregated top soils often exhibit granular or crumb structure, which provides favorable conditions for root growth, water movement, and nutrient cycling.

How many permutations five-letters long can be formed from the letters of the word HISTOGRAM?

Answers

Total 3024 permutations five-letters long can be formed from the letters of the word HISTOGRAM.

The word is HISTOGRAM.

The letters in the word is A, G, H, I, M, O, R, S, T.

There are total 9 distinct letters.

An arrangement of items in a specific order is referred to as a permutation. Here, the components of sets are arranged in a linear or sequential order.

We have to determine the permutations five-letters long can be formed from the letters of the word HISTOGRAM.

The Required Permutation = \(^{9}P_{5}\)

The Required Permutation = \(\frac{9!}{5!}\)

The Required Permutation = \(\frac{9\times8\times7\times6\times5!}{5!}\)

The Required Permutation = 9 × 8 × 7 × 6

The Required Permutation = 3,024

Romanticism was an extensive artistic and intellectual movement, described by Isaiah Berlin as ‘the greatest single shift in the consciousness of the West that has occurred’[1]. Originating in late eighteenth-century Europe, it challenged the Age of Enlightenment’s scientific and rational, objective ideas, and instead promoted the power of individual imagination and subjective experience. Nature was a predominant Romantic theme in the light of the Industrial Revolution, which not only posed a threat to its preservation, but also prompted a rise in local countryside tourism to escape the expanding urban areas. Poets sought to demonstrate this through, as Carl Thompson observes, their ‘appreciation of landscape, and especially of wild or what was often termed “romantic” scenery’[2] in their work. Moreover, natural forces and iconic landmarks were also associated with the ‘sublime’, an aesthetic theory defined by Edmund Burke as ‘whatever is in any sort terrible [...] is productive of the strongest emotion which the mind is capable of feeling’[3]: fear and awe, which inspire imagination to the greatest degree. Besides this organic sense of nature, Marcel Isnard argues that ‘nature also means the principle or power that animates or even creates the objects of nature’[4], alluding to the idea of pantheism where God or a divine creative force is inherent within nature, or even the creative power of man himself. I will analyse how Percy Shelley’s ‘Ode to the West Wind’ (1820) and William Wordsworth’s ‘Tintern Abbey’[5] (1798) thus explore nature to express their admiration and desire to be at one with its power, as well as to address the social and cultural impacts of man’s creative progress.

 

In ‘Ode to the West Wind’, Shelley depicts how the wind drives seasonal change, with the persona addressing it as ‘thou breath of Autumn’s being’[6] who blows the dead leaves from the trees ‘like ghosts’ (3). This dark imagery of Autumn bringing death by Winter, is then contrasted with ‘Thine azure sister’ (9), Spring, who revives the fallen seeds, bringing new life. Moreover, the poem’s form – which combines a reworking of the Italian terza rima using four tercets and a Shakespearean sonnet couplet, following the rhyming scheme of aba bcb cdc ded ee – presents an interwoven, cyclical pattern, where the ending of one rhyme brings the next, reflecting on the theme, as Michael O’Neill observes, of ‘rebirth and regeneration’[7]. However, as Ferber notes, ‘Though the annual cycle from autumn to autumn via the renewal of spring consoles us for our losses [...] nature also destroys life on longer and larger scales’[8], and so the focus in the next stanzas is shifted to the temperamental weather and sea. Shelley’s forceful imagery in describing how ‘Black rain and fire and hail will burst’ (28) during a storm, evokes a threatening image of chaos or the end of the world; whilst ‘the Atlantic’s level powers / Cleave themselves into chasms’ (37-38), forming waves powerful enough to submerge ‘palaces and towers’ (33). These imaginative metaphors epitomise Burke’s theory of the sublime, as these destructive natural forces incite terror and awe.

 

Wordsworth presents a more passive portrayal of nature in ‘Tintern Abbey’, where the persona returns to the country after five years and feels a sense of nostalgia as he beholds ‘These waters, rolling from their mountain-springs’ (3)[9]. The flowing imagery demonstrates how they provide a ‘tranquil restoration’ (30) from ‘the din / Of towns and cities’ (25-26), making the universal experience of visiting the countryside subjective, as it corresponds to the persona’s individual thoughts. Additionally, the poet’s use of blank verse enables him to express this without the rigid poetic structure favoured by neo-classical poets; a freedom that he also wishes to impart upon his readers, inviting them, as Andrew Bennett notes, ‘to identify with [...] this experience [...] and these thoughts’[10], promoting individualism.
